1. Description of Project:

Pursuant to North Carolina general Statute §143-64.31, the Town Council of the Town of Southern Shores, NC, cordially invites you to submit statements of qualifications to provide professional engineering services for the above referenced purpose. The Town is seeking a qualified firm capable of providing planning and design services for a Cored Slab Bridge for the Juniper/Trinitie Trail Bridge Replacement Project. The work will include but not limited to hydraulic design, geotechnical investigations with foundation recommendations, location and surveys, erosion control plans, roadway design, structure design, preparation of permit application, preparation of planning document, preparation of construction contract proposal and estimates, and utility conflict plans.

8. Public Records:

Upon receipt by the Town, your Qualifications Package is considered a public record except for material that qualifies as “Trade Secret” information under North Carolina General Statute §66-152, et seq. staff will review your Qualifications Package and make a recommendation to the Town Council for award. In addition, members of the general public who submit public record requests will also have access to information not identified as “Trade Secret”. To properly designate material as a trade secret under these circumstances, each person or firm must take the following precautions: (a) any trade secret submitted by a person or firm should be submitted in a separate, sealed envelope marked “Trade Secret­ Confidential and Proprietary Information-Do Not Disclose Except for the Purpose of Evaluating this Qualifications Package”, and (b) the same trade secret/confidentiality designation should be stamped on each page of the trade secret materials contained in the envelope.

In submitting a Qualifications Package, each person or firm agrees that the Town Council may reveal any trade secret materials contained in such response to all Town officials and Town staff who may be requested by the Town Council to be involved in the selection process and to any outside consultant or other third parties who may be hired by the Town Council to assist in the selection process. Furthermore, each person or firm agrees to indemnify and hold harmless the Town and each of its officers, employees, and agents from all costs, damages, and expenses incurred in connection with refusing to disclose any material that the person or firm has designated as a trade secret. Any person or firm that designates its entire Qualifications Package as a trade secret may be disqualified from the selection process.
